Emerging Material Science Advances and Supply Chain Realignments Reshaping the Performance Expectations for Next-Generation EV Bearings

The automotive industry is witnessing transformative shifts as the transition to electric mobility accelerates, reshaping the requirements for bearing performance and design. Traditional internal combustion engine bearings prioritized load capacity and temperature resilience within narrow RPM ranges. In contrast, high-speed EV bearings must accommodate continuous high-speed operation, support regenerative braking systems, and withstand torque reversals without compromising durability or efficiency.

Concurrently, advancements in material science-particularly the incorporation of silicon nitride ceramics and hybrid steel-ceramic blends-are redefining mechanical limits. These novel materials offer substantially lower friction coefficients and superior thermal stability, enabling quieter operation and higher energy recuperation. In parallel, lubrication technologies are evolving, with solid film lubricants and novel grease formulations providing robust protection against wear while minimizing environmental impact.

Beyond technical innovations, supply chain dynamics are undergoing paradigm shifts as well. Regionalization efforts, spurred by trade uncertainties and raw material considerations, are prompting manufacturers to diversify sourcing strategies and invest in localized production capabilities. This confluence of material evolution, lubrication breakthroughs, and supply chain realignment is forging a new landscape in which agility and technological prowess will determine market leadership.

Dissecting Complex Market Segments Across Bearing Architecture Vehicle Platforms Material Choices Distribution Outlets and Lubrication Technologies

A nuanced examination of high-speed EV bearing market segmentation reveals distinct performance and applications considerations across bearing architectures, vehicular platforms, material compositions, channel strategies, and lubrication systems. Ball bearings continue to offer a balanced profile of speed, load capacity, and cost efficiency, whereas ceramic bearings unlock ultrahigh-speed potential with minimal thermal expansion. Magnetic bearings, often deployed in specialty prototypes and high-end performance vehicles, deliver contactless operation and zero lubrication requirements, albeit at a premium. Roller bearings, including cylindrical, spherical, and tapered subtypes, excel under heavy radial and axial loads, making them essential for commercial and high-torque powertrain applications.

Turning to vehicle categories, passenger cars and two-wheelers dominate volume demands, driving standardized bearing architectures, while heavy and light commercial vehicles mandate reinforced designs with enhanced fatigue resistance for extended duty cycles. Buses, though representing a smaller segment in unit terms, require robust bearings capable of sustaining continuous stop-and-go operations under variable load conditions.

Material-wise, ceramic offerings lead in high-temperature endurance and weight reduction, hybrid variants bridge performance and cost considerations, and steel bearings uphold established reliability benchmarks. Distribution channels influence go-to-market velocity and customer engagement models; aftermarket networks excel in service responsiveness, direct sales foster close OEM collaboration on specification tuning, and OEM channels emphasize integration at the design phase. Lastly, lubrication choices-from grease formulations optimized for noise abatement to oil systems engineered for heat dissipation and solid film coatings designed for zero-maintenance applications-drive lifecycle performance and maintenance intervals.

Unearthing Regional Variations in Electrification Policies Manufacturing Strengths and End-User Applications Driven by Diverse Economic and Regulatory Climates

Geographic dynamics play a pivotal role in shaping the high-speed EV bearing sector, with disparate regulatory landscapes, automotive electrification priorities, and manufacturing ecosystems driving regional differentiation. In the Americas, strong government incentives for EV adoption, coupled with robust R&D clusters and established OEM presence, foster an environment conducive to rapid innovation. Local bearing suppliers are harnessing state-level tax credits and federal funding to expand pilot manufacturing lines, while end-users benefit from an expanding charging infrastructure and consumer incentives.

Europe, Middle East & Africa embodies a mosaic of market conditions, from Europe's stringent emissions and circular economy mandates to the Middle East’s nascent electrification initiatives underpinned by sovereign wealth investments. African markets, although at an earlier stage, are drawing interest through pilot electrification projects and urban transport renewals. European OEMs are leading in modular bearing subsystem development, while regional service networks are adapting to diverse environmental and operational demands, from Scandinavian cold starts to Mediterranean heat resilience.

In Asia-Pacific, the intersection of high EV demand, government-led industrial policies, and large-scale manufacturing capabilities positions the region as both a major end market and a production hub. China’s vertically integrated supply chains continue to scale output of advanced ceramic and hybrid bearings, while Japan and South Korea emphasize precision engineering to support luxury and performance EV segments. Southeast Asian nations are evolving as strategic assembly zones, leveraging cost efficiencies and trade agreements to serve both domestic and export-oriented OEMs.
